What's moving ADSK's risk right now

Company-specific signals Clavix flags behind ADSK's current grade, drawn from recent news and filings as of July 21, 2026.

Demand · raising risk

Autodesk logged its first revenue decline while rival Adobe kept growing on subscriptions, hinting at weaker demand or execution problems in its 3D design business.

Valuation · mixed signal

Cash-flow metrics suggest Autodesk trades below fair value, but standard earnings multiples show it's not a clear bargain, leaving little near-term room for the stock to climb.
